To pay through the nose

  1. to be miserly

  2. to buy cheaply

  3. to pay much too high a price

  4. to lose courage

Reveal answer Fill a bubble to check yourself
C Correct answer
Explanation

To pay through the nose is an idiom meaning to pay an excessively high price for something. It does not relate to being miserly or buying cheaply.
